OK Here's the situation:

I used to use a POP3 email account. I'd set it up in OE5, and Hotsync would faithfully check my email for me and copy my inbox to my handheld without err.

Then I got a new email address (it's my college address so please don't tell me to get a different one) which seems to be based on the IMAP folder things. Now instead of downloading to my inbox the messages apparently are stored on some server somewhere and I access them, the idea being that no matter where I check my mail from my inbox will always look the same. Now Hotsync, not seeing my IMAP "Inbox" as the true Inbox, doesn't check new email nor copy my inbox over every time I sync.

I guess a workaround would be to check for new mail manually, then copy my inbox to the HD-based inbox, then sync and have my HD-based inbox copied, but that sounds like more trouble than its worth.

Can anyone help me out here? What I would like is for my new IMAP-mail messages to be downloaded straight into my HD-based inbox for speedy access, and for my Hotsync to check for new messages and sync my inbox just like it used to do with pop3. Is this possible with IMAP or am I swatting air?
